What is the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ation?
The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ation is a critical tool that determines an individual’s eligibility for Chapter 7 bankruptcy. Officially known as "Form 22A-2," this document plays an essential role in evaluating a debtor's financial situation. By assessing income and expenses, the means test helps to establish whether an applicant qualifies for bankruptcy relief under Chapter 7.
Purpose and Benefits of the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ation
The main purpose of filing the Chapter 7 Means Test form is to ascertain bankruptcy eligibility. This process not only evaluates the financial status of those seeking relief but also offers several benefits. Accurate calculations of income and expenses can help avoid the presumption of abuse, ensuring that legitimate cases are not wrongly dismissed.

Who needs to file the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ation?
Individuals filing for Chapter 7 bankruptcy must complete the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ation to demonstrate their financial eligibility. This form is essential to show the court your income and expenses.
What documents do I need to complete this form?
To complete the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ation, gather your recent pay stubs, income tax returns, monthly expense statements, and any other documents detailing your financial situation.

What should I do if I receive a presumption of abuse notice?
If you receive a notice of presumption of abuse after filing your Chapter 7 Means Test Calculation, it is advisable to consult your bankruptcy attorney to address the issue properly.
